PostSubject: Battle at the Crossroads   Battle at the Crossroads Icon_minitimeFri 26 Aug 2011 - 23:23

Two games of Street Fight going on at the same time.

Players 1, 2, A, B all meet up at a crossroads about the same time.
1
A B
2

1 and 2 are opposed and have their victory conditions to get to opposite sides, while A and B have the same. But the Lose conditions stay the same. So super bloody fight in the middle with lots of chances for EXP.

Just a concept so far, but could be fun in higher end campaigns where you want to shed some blood.
